Servidor web Apache no Windows 7 para rede fechada

0

Estou tentando servir um servidor Apache, instalado no meu computador com Windows 7, para todos na nossa rede fechada. Os sites funcionam bem quando eu os testo localmente, usando http://localhost/ , mas quando eu tento acessá-los de outro computador na rede, usando o nome do computador ou o endereço IP, acabo de ter tempo limite.

Eu sempre fui capaz de fazer isso antes. O que estou fazendo errado?

Estamos em um domínio do Windows, se isso afetar alguma coisa.

    
por Warwick 02.08.2016 / 12:03

1 resposta

0

Verifique seu firewall do Windows para ver se ele está bloqueando as conexões de entrada na porta 80. Tente desativar temporariamente o firewall do Windows (e de qualquer outro) e testar de outra máquina.

Você também precisa configurar a diretiva "Listen" do Apache para Listen 80 , para que ela escute a porta 80 em todas as interfaces. Consulte link

Você precisa encontrar o arquivo httpd.conf (na sua pasta do Apache estará httpd.conf em algum lugar - provavelmente na pasta conf ').

Reconfigure o Apache e reinicie o serviço.

Você pode apontar qualquer um dos seus hosts para o endereço IP do seu servidor da Web e ele carregará o site.

Se você estiver executando um CMS como o WordPress, será necessário configurar o WordPress para que o nome do site e o URL do site sejam o IP - a menos que você use hosts virtuais baseados em nome - onde você pode criar seus próprios " "nome de domínio interno". Você pode então fazer todo tipo de coisas legais, como usar um nome de domínio real no navegador e seu site será aberto como se você estivesse usando a Internet (Nota: isso requer configuração adicional).

    
por 02.08.2016 / 12:24